Bengaluru Steel Bridge Project scrapped

The State Government’s ambitious and controversy-ridden Steel Bridge project in Bengaluru has been scrapped. The Congress Government was all set to begin the 6.7 km steel bridge in the IT Capital between Basaveshwara Circle (near Raj Bhavan) and Hebbal flyover at an estimated cost of a whopping Rs. 1,761 crore. The project had met severe opposition from green groups due to the environmental damage it would cause on a stretch that has thousands of trees.

The bridge was to connect the Airport Road in Bengaluru’s northern suburb and the busy National Highway 7 towards   Hyderabad to ease the heavy traffic congestion.
